About

In 1990, Micro Cabin released the action RPG Xak II in Japan, set three years after the battle with Badu from the previous game. The story begins with Latok Kart, who lives with his mother, setting out on a journey to the town of Banuwa after hearing rumors of someone resembling his missing father.

This installment stands out for its emphasis on higher action gameplay compared to its predecessor. While the previous game's attack method relied on body slams, this time, players can swing swords, shoot force shots, and the introduction of jumping adds a sense of depth to the field.

Another noteworthy feature is the new "Karma" parameter. This parameter increases when you defeat monsters, and if it gets too high, it's considered excessive killing, and you won’t gain any experience points. However, there’s a way to reduce karma by visiting a church, so don’t forget to stop by after your adventures.

The "VR System," which was praised in the previous game for its beautiful, deep visuals, is still present. The multi-directional scrolling and visual effects, like clouds drifting across water surfaces, surpass the previous game's achievements. The game also includes features like displaying characters as semi-transparent when they’re hidden behind buildings and more refined parameter displays. Xak II is a meticulously crafted game, recommended for those who want to enjoy high-action gameplay and the well-developed world of Xak.
